Paradip Port delivers 100 MMT cargo throughput for 8th year in succession

Bhubaneswar, Dec 10 (UNI) Paradip Port emerging as a coastal shipping hub of the country,has clocked a staggering 100.13 MMT cargo throughput milestone on Tuesday
The Port has once again repeated the feat by crossing the 100 MMT mark, 8th year, in succession and achieved the figure on December 9 in the current fiscal.
Notably, in FY 2023-24, the coveted mark of 100 MMT was achieved on December 18, 2023. The record was achieved in 9 days in advance i.e. in 253 days in current fiscal against 262 days in last financial year.
